After Amazon, Walmart is the upcoming massive player in the retail field with an curiosity in the cryptocurrency industry and blockchain technological innovation. In unique, the major retail group in the United States is actively recruiting for the place of crypto goods manager.

Walmart is recruiting for the Head of Crypto Products Division
Walmart is recruiting for the Head of Crypto Products Division place

On August 15, Walmart, America’s major retail group, posted a career chance for a crypto goods manager on LinkedIn. According to the career announcement, the firm is “looking for a visionary leader”.

The career place of the employees is this head of the crypto goods division. This will be the manager and supervisor of all actions relevant to the cryptocurrency industry. Additionally, this man or woman will generate a digital currency approach for Walmart outlets.

“You will be accountable for creating the Digital Currency approach and the merchandise roadmap. As an skilled in digital currency / cryptocurrency and blockchain-relevant technologies, you will form the vision for the merchandise and capability roadmap. – Quote from Walmart’s career posting on LinkedIn.

Additionally, in the career posting, this person’s career also involves “identifying cryptocurrency-related investments and partner relationships.”

Before Walmart, e-commerce giant Amazon also expressed curiosity in the cryptocurrency industry and blockchain technological innovation. Notably, on July 24, Amazon Corporation launched a recruitment announcement for cryptocurrency study employees.

This was followed by rumors that Amazon would accept Bitcoin payments by the finish of 2021. This after gave BTC a solid bullish momentum. However, Amazon later on denied and confirmed that it was just a rumor.
